Listen to the inspiring journey of Christine Ng'ang'a, founder of Style by Design Interiors, as she recounts how shadowing doctors in Nairobi, braiding hair and babysitting in the UK, and navigating tough interviews back in Kenya shaped her bold path into interior architecture. From fashion dreams to building confidence through unexpected hustles, Christine reveals how resilience, creativity, and determination fueled her return home.
This episode also explores the realities of running a creative business by sharing graceful ways to let go of indecisive clients, practical reminders to prioritize billable work, and strategies for scaling without burning bridges.
